What are the must-see historical places and other sights to visit in Dar es Salaam?
Dar es Salaam is notable for landmarks like Atiman House. Cultural venues include Makumbusho Village, National Museum of Tanzania and Little Theatre. A couple of additional sights to add to your itinerary are Zanzibar Ferry Terminal and Kariakoo Market.

What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
“Heritage hotel” is a term often used in Asia and Europe, wheareas the term “historic hotel” is more commonly used in the U.S. though overall the terms are quite similar. The architecture and actual building of a historic hotel tends to be what’s most important. For a heritage hotel, it’s often the cultural value as well as how it shaped the community.
